There are numerous general techniques to insect parasite management. When developing a general bug administration strategy it is useful to consider all of the readily available alternatives. The majority of details pest control techniques can be classified into the complying with significant groups: cultural control, host resistance, physical control, mechanical control, organic control, and chemical control.


These methods include modification of common farming or horticulture techniques to avoid parasites or to make the setting less positive for them. There are numerous kinds of social controls; the adhering to are a couple of examples of commonly utilized methods. A western corn rootworm, a pest that can be regulated by plant rotation.

replaces a plant that is at risk to a serious bug with one more plant that is not prone, on a revolving basis. Corn rootworm larvae can be starved out by complying with corn with one to 2 years of a non-host crop such as soybeans, alfalfa, oats, or various other crops.

describes maintaining the location clean of plants or products that may harbor bugs. Instances include removal of weeds in greenhouses that may harbor termites, aphids, or whiteflies; destruction of plant residues such as corn bristle, squash creeping plants, or fallen apples that might be overwintering sites for bugs; cleansing of equipment that can spread out parasites from one area to another.


A carefully thought about time of planting will help stay clear of some bug problems such as seed corn maggot. Some apple ranges are immune to one or even more bugs.

Plant dog breeders attempt to utilize these attributes and even boost them to develop plants that are resistant. Several ranges of vital plants expanded today, such as wheat, rice, alfalfa, corn, and apples are immune to several bugs. Historically, the development of immune selections was typically tiresome and prolonged, requiring several generations of plant hybridization.

Barriers include home window displays for keeping health and annoyance insects out of structures and plant insects out of greenhouses, drifting row covers for several horticultural crops, and plant collars to maintain cutworms from striking plants such as tomatoes


Codling moth larvae can be entraped under cardboard bands covered around apple trees; the bands are removed and ruined. Some pests, such as earwigs and slugs, can be lured to their death in sunken Clicking Here traps loaded with beer. In some situations, chemical attractions (containing scents or other chemical attractants) are offered to boost catch performance.

Mechanical control methods directly remove or kill pests. They can be rapid and reliable, and numerous are well suited for tiny severe parasite issues, and are popular with garden enthusiasts and house owners.


Plum curculio beetles can be gotten rid of from fruit trees by diligently banging tree arm or legs with a padded stick and gathering the grown-up weevils on a white sheet as they drop out of the trees. A solid spray of water will certainly remove aphids and mites from greenhouse, yard, and home plants.

Growing or tillage exposes several dirt insects to desiccation or predation by birds. This is the usage of helpful organisms to manage parasites. Many centuries back, Chinese farmers observed that ants were assisting to regulate insect pests in their citrus orchards by eating caterpillars, beetles, and leaf-feeding insects. The farmers uncovered that by collecting the papery nests of a certain kind of ant from trees in the countryside and relocating them into their orchards, they improved control of some parasites.


Predators may be pests or other insectivorous animals, each of which eats numerous insect prey throughout its lifetime. Parasites lay their eggs in or on their host.

When the parasite egg hatches, the young bloodsucker larva preys on the host (the pest) and kills it. Usually that a person host suffices to feed the premature bloodsucker until it ends up being a grown-up. Lots of bloodsuckers are very particular to the sort of host bug they can assault, and they are not harmful to humans.
